For each target, a per-target QSAR model (or, for targets with few known ligands, a 2D interaction pharmacophore) ranks an 8.4M in-stock library; a diversity-selected ~10k shortlist is docked with Uni-Dock into one curated structure and rescored by gnina CNNaffinity (or Vina for nuclear receptors). The top 1000 per target are kept.
Post-filtering: physically clashing poses (Vina > 0) and PAINS are removed; 12 targets whose pockets are too small for drug-like matter are excluded; zinc-enzyme and aminergic shortlists are restricted to the appropriate zinc-binding-group / basic-amine chemotype. Scores are relative ranking scores, not calibrated affinities.
Each target's top 1000 is matched by scaffold (InChIKey skeleton) against its ChEMBL actives (pChEMBL ≥ 7). A target “recovers” a known active when that active's scaffold appears in its top 1000. Because most known actives are research compounds not purchasable in the library, this is a conservative signal: recovery means the docking floated a genuine active to the top of the in-stock matter that was available.
